Pachal Population - Tiruvannamalai, Tamil Nadu

Pachal is a medium size village located in Chengam Taluka of Tiruvannamalai district, Tamil Nadu with total 297 families residing. The Pachal village has population of 1269 of which 617 are males while 652 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Pachal village population of children with age 0-6 is 163 which makes up 12.84 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Pachal village is 1057 which is higher than Tamil Nadu state average of 996. Child Sex Ratio for the Pachal as per census is 1063, higher than Tamil Nadu average of 943.

Pachal village has lower literacy rate compared to Tamil Nadu. In 2011, literacy rate of Pachal village was 63.83 % compared to 80.09 % of Tamil Nadu. In Pachal Male literacy stands at 73.42 % while female literacy rate was 54.75 %.

Caste Factor

In Pachal village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 68.16 % of total population in Pachal village. The village Pachal curr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Pachal village out of total population, 569 were engaged in work activities. 46.92 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 53.08 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 569 workers engaged in Main Work, 108 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 44 were Agricultural labourer.
